Family and friends are mourning the passing of Scott Singleton after a brief illness at age 88. Scott was a superintendent based in Detroit for many years after retiring from GE as well as a licensed judge for Dachshunds. The American Kennel Club (AKC®) is pleased to announce that it is honoring dogs that work for government agencies and keep our communities safe by awarding the title of Public Service Dog. by Claire Wiley VMD, DACVIM, Executive Director, AKC DNA Program and Mark Dunn, Executive Vice President Registration Management From: akc.org The AKC DNA Program, established in 1996, has the world’s largest canine DNA database with nearly one million samples.
